Many people look at gardening as being a form of art. Landscape gardening design need not be difficult, even for the beginning gardener. The good thing about a garden is it does not have to be permanent. If you don’t like your design you can always dig it up and start over. Many people will do this several times before they get the design they want.

The best way to planning landscape gardening design is to place your plants in the area you want them while they are still in the pots. This will allow you to move them around and pick a design which is pleasing to you.

The first thing you need to realize is that when planning garden design you are not dealing with an exact science. There are many elements that come into play when you are developing garden design plans. A formal garden might feature certain types of plants that are repeated several times throughout the garden. With this type of design you can control the colors and create a bold color palette or one that is more subtle.

If you want to maintain garden balance you might want to limit the use of color and repeat the use of like plants often. You can provide a focal point which draws the eye to the focal point while playing down the surrounding area. If you want to maintain garden balance you will need to use plants that are approximately the same size and color but you can mix in different textures and still have balance.

Flow, transition, and rhythm can be obtained by planting plants that gradually increase in size and color. You can lead the eye from the smallest all the way up to the largest plants by planting in gradual steps. With flow, transition, and rhythm you will want your tallest plants to set against your house or some other structure with the smaller plants lining the perimeter of the garden.

No matter what size garden you wish to plant it can benefit from a central focal point. This focal point does not have to be a plant. You might want to incorporate a landscape water feature or some type of outdoor garden statue into your design. Many people like to add concrete benches which allow them to sit and enjoy the beauty around them. Waterfalls are always a good focal point and they also provide aesthetically pleasing sounds.

Texture is an important part of any garden. Having a variety of textures will provide a lot of interest, even if you plan a green garden. Often new gardeners will be attracted to one certain type of plant but when they learn to appreciate the many varieties they will be able to create a more pleasing look. Having too many plants from the same plant family will produce a boring garden that does not bring you joy.

When using color in your landscape design, it is usually best to stick with two or three that match or complement each other. Just because you like both red and orange does not mean they will look good when planted together in a garden. Also, there are many different shades of the same color so you should stick to some basic colors that blend well together. If you grow tired of your current color scheme you can always change it later for an updated look.
